#1ebe3f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ebe3f is composed of 11.8% red, 74.5%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.8%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 132.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.7% and a lightness of 43.1%. #1ebe3f color hex could be obtained by blending #3cff7e with #007d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#1ebe3f color description : Strong lime green.
#1ebe3f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ebe3f has RGB values of R:30, G:190,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 2014783.
